在 Python 中,您可以使用
rstrip()
方法来去除字符串末尾的换行符。
例如,如果您有一个字符串变量
s
,其中包含一个换行符,您可以通过以下方式将其删除:
s = "这是一个包含换行符的字符串\n"
s = s.rstrip("\n")
print(s)
输出结果应该是:这是一个包含换行符的字符串
。
这里的 rstrip()
方法会去除字符串末尾的换行符,并返回一个新的字符串对象,该对象没有末尾的换行符。
请注意,如果字符串中间包含换行符,这个方法不会将其去除。如果您需要去除字符串中间的换行符,可以使用 replace()
方法,将换行符替换成空字符,如下所示:
s = "这是一\n个包含换\n行符的字符串"
s = s.replace("\n", "")
print(s)
输出结果应该是:这是一个包含换行符的字符串
。